I clearly have Halloween on the brain, so this American Apparel costume contest is just what the fully-licensed physician ordered. The concept is pretty simple–submit a pic of a costume that incorporates an American Apparel item, and you’re in the mix for a $100 online gift certificate. If you don’t want to throw your hat in the ring, you can just browse and rate the entries–this being American Apparel, there are quite a few fine looking ladies and gents to choose from.
